The property is discreetly positioned on a private resident’s road that runs alongside St Marys Church and in our opinion is the perfect location for buyers wanting a quiet address that’s just moments from amenities.

On entering the property, there is a generous entrance hallway that leads to a part open-plan living room and dining room that overlooks the rear garden. The living/dining room also opens to a garden room/conservatory. The kitchen breakfast room is located next to the living room, and this presents tremendous potential for co-joining the space to create a large open-plan kitchen/living and dining room if preferred.

There is also a double bedroom and a shower room to the ground floor which is ideal for guests or relatives visiting for extended periods.

To the first floor the main bedroom has access to a large balcony/terrace which provides water views over the surrounding trees tops. The main bathroom can also be accessed privately from the main bedroom via a ‘Jack and Jill’ door. There are two further comfortable double bedrooms on the first floor, both of which have access to the private balcony/terrace where they can enjoy the same far-reaching views.

The property has a driveway to the front which leads to a double garage and there is also a retained garden to the front. The views to the front are also delightful as they extend towards St Marys Church. The garden to the rear has been landscaped with patio areas and lawn. There are mature surrounding shrubs and established trees.

Planning permission has also been granted for an extension over the existing garage to create a 5th bedroom.

Note: There are plans for another property to be built to the rear of the house, but this will have no detrimental effect the views as it will be a super contemporary eco-home with a Sedum flat roof (so basically it will look like an extension of your lawn). The land to the rear slopes away from the house and plans are available which show how the new property will be below the level of this home.

Poole Park boasts a boating lake, café and waterfront restaurant and is home to all manner of migratory wading birds and water fowl. The area is particularly popular with families, as it falls within the catchment areas of Lilliput First and Baden Powell middle schools and is within an easy walk of Poole town centre, Baiter Park and Whitecliff Park. Nearby Whitecliff offers a popular shopping parade with a convenience store, and the world renowned Sandbanks peninsula is just a short drive away.
